The football action continues during NFL Week 16 with a game between the Los Angeles Rams and New York Jets. The Rams sit atop NFC West with a winning record of 8-6. On the other hand, the Jets aren't doing so great. Currently, they are 4-10 in AFC West.
The Rams played the San Francisco 49ers on Thursday, Dec. 12 and beat them 12-6. The Jets also won their last game on Sunday, Dec. 15 against the Jacksonville Jaguars with a final score of 32-45. The Jets were eliminated from the playoffs, but the Rams still have a chance.
The Los Angeles Rams vs. New York Jets takes place at 1 p.m. ET on Dec. 22. The two teams will face off at MetLife Stadium in East Rutherford, New Jersey.
The game will air on CBS, where Kevin Harlan is expected to do the play-by-play. Trent Green will join him in the booth. Melanie Collins will be the sideline reporter.
